Fixes & Enhancements
Resolves a performance issue that can occur when running background scans Resolves a rare issue that can cause drive to hang on power cycle Resolves an issue with dual port configurations receive same command on both ports Improved drive connectivity Improved error handling Improved SMART error logging

This update will not run if any of the following conditions exist 1. Any Virtual Disk that is not optimal. 2. A RAID container that is performing a Background Initialization or Consistency Check. 3. A Rebuild, Resync, or copyback function is taking place. 4. A RAID set that is Partially Degraded or in a Degraded state.
This update will run on drives remaining in a RAID set that is in a Offline state.
